打造个人笔记—01Sphinx快速上手

Sphinx是一个用于创建智能且美观的文档的工具,支持多种格式输出。快速上手需安装Python和Sphinx,使用命令行工具,选择模板,再编写文档。

打造个人笔记—01 Sphinx快速上手

简介

打造个人笔记—01Sphinx快速上手

Sphinx是一个基于Python的开源文档生成工具,用于创建智能和美观的文档,它特别适合用于编写程序文档、个人笔记、教程等,本教程将帮助你快速上手使用Sphinx。

安装Sphinx

在安装Sphinx之前,确保你已经安装了Python环境,打开终端或命令提示符,执行以下命令来安装Sphinx:

pip install sphinx

创建文档项目

要创建一个新的Sphinx文档项目,你需要在终端中执行以下命令:

sphinxquickstart <project_name>

这将引导你完成一些基本设置,包括项目名称、作者、项目位置等。

目录结构

一个典型的Sphinx项目的目录结构如下所示:

打造个人笔记—01Sphinx快速上手

<project_name>/
├── _build/
├── _static/
├── _templates/
│   └── layout.html
├── conf.py
├── index.rst
├── make.bat
├── Makefile
└── README.rst

编辑文档

所有的文档源文件都存储在.rst文件中,通常位于项目的根目录下,你可以使用任何文本编辑器来编辑这些文件。

添加新页面

要添加一个新的文档页面,只需创建一个新的.rst文件,并在其中写入内容即可,你还可以使用.. toctree::指令来插入目录树。

格式化文本

Sphinx支持reStructuredText标记语言,你可以使用它来格式化你的文档,使用bold text来表示粗体,使用` inline code `来表示内联代码。

构建文档

要构建文档,只需在项目的根目录下运行以下命令:

打造个人笔记—01Sphinx快速上手

make html

这将生成HTML文件,并存储在_build/html/目录下,你可以在浏览器中打开index.html来查看生成的文档。

相关问题与解答

Q1: 如何自定义Sphinx的主题?

A1: 你可以通过修改conf.py文件来配置Sphinx的主题,下载你想要使用的主题,然后将主题文件夹复制到项目的_themes/目录下(如果没有该目录,请创建一个),接下来,在conf.py中找到html_theme选项,将其设置为你选择的主题名称。

Q2: 如何在Sphinx文档中插入图片?

A2: 要在Sphinx文档中插入图片,你可以使用.. image::指令,要插入名为example.png的图片,可以在.rst文件中添加以下内容:

.. image:: example.png

确保图片文件位于正确的路径下,以便Sphinx能够找到它。

原创文章,作者:未希,如若转载,请注明出处:https://www.kdun.com/ask/613726.html

本网站发布或转载的文章及图片均来自网络,其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。

(0)
未希新媒体运营
上一篇 2024-05-15 04:54
下一篇 2024-05-15 04:54

相关推荐

发表回复

您的电子邮箱地址不会被公开。 必填项已用 * 标注

产品购买 QQ咨询 微信咨询 SEO优化
分享本页
返回顶部
云产品限时秒杀。精选云产品高防服务器,20M大带宽限量抢购 >>点击进入